"Healing Touch": Centre Asks Jammu And Kashmir For New Surrender Policy
- Thursday January 25, 2018
- India News | Written by Neeta Sharma
Centre has asked the Jammu and Kashmir government to formulate a new surrender and rehabilitation policy to help youngsters who joined terrorism in recent times come back to the mainstream. The Ministry of Home Affairs (MHA) has also advised the state to set up a high-level committee to review all stone pelting cases against students.

Protester Tied To Army Jeep 'For Defence' In Jammu And Kashmir Video That Is Viral
- Friday April 14, 2017
- India News | Reported by Vishnu Som, Edited by Deepshikha Ghosh
A young man is tied to an army jeep that moves in a convoy in a widely-shared video from Kashmir that has sparked anger. The man was a protester who was used as a shield against his stone-throwing comrades on the day of the violence-hit Srinagar by-election, the army claims.
